The fee for a temporary registration plate is $1 per plate. A purchaser may operate the motor vehicle or trailer with a temporary registration plate for a period of 30 consecutive days without payment of a regular fee.

Maine lawmakers approved legislation this year that requires any new license holder who's younger than 18 to drive on an intermediate license for nine months. That means no passengers who aren't family members or at least 20 years old, no driving after midnight and no cellphone calls.

Except for immediate family, the driver may not carry passengers unless accompanied by a licensed driver who is at least 20 years old and has held a valid license for the past two years sitting in the front passenger seat. The driver may not operate the vehicle between the hours of 12AM and 5AM.
